## Cold Storage Archival

Quarterly, the Ashgrave platform team sweeps buckets untouched for 180 days into the Permafrost tier. The sweep job enumerates candidates via the Ledgerwell inventory API, tags each bucket, and schedules migration over the weekend window to avoid egress contention. Before running manually, confirm the exclusion list covers compliance buckets — last quarter we nearly archived the audit trail. Manual runs authenticate to Ledgerwell with a service credential, provided below for the ops account.

gateway credential: vxb3-o9a

# Service Accounts: String Extraction

The `extract-i18n` script pulls translatable strings from all Bramblewick repos and pushes them to the Glossa service. It runs under the `i18n-extractor` service account. Do not run it under your personal account; Glossa rate-limits individual users aggressively. The account has write access to the staging catalog only. Set the token in your shell before invoking the script. The current staging token is below.

API key for kahap-kafog: zpat15_6qzxZ7YR8aDwjmp

Finance Review — Larkspur Pilot Programme

Churn in the Larkspur pilot reached 14% over the second quarter, up from 9% at launch. Exit surveys point to onboarding friction rather than pricing, with most departures occurring within the first six weeks. Revenue impact remains modest at this scale, but the trend would be material if replicated at full rollout. Retention incentives trialled in the Westhollow branch showed early promise. The committee's planned response for the next phase is set out below.

confidential, kahog-bawif: The northern region missed its Pramir quota by 20.0 percent last quarter. Casaxek Freight plans to lower the Fraion list price by 41.5 percent in December. The finance team signed off on a budget of $236.4 million for Project Druius. The renewal with Fenysix Partners closes at $91.3 million a year, 2.1 percent below the last contract.

## Alert: Unvalidated Input in Pixelgrind CLI

The Pixelgrind batch-resize CLI accepts arbitrary file paths in its manifest mode and passes them to the decoder without sanitization. A crafted manifest can reference paths outside the working directory. Severity is provisionally high pending confirmation of exploitability in the sandboxed runner. Affected versions: 3.2 through 3.6. Review the decoder call chain before triage. Full reproduction steps and mitigation notes are on the internal page linked below.

runbook for kadug-kajep: https://kibana.novacdyn.internal/run